Output 6eb66b5fe45a57154abbd51d39f61a86fd979f86feda0194de8cd84cd38943a6:14

value
1456072
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9771ea2b11664c3f6ca4e6ce08357ecada7ea68 OP_EQUAL
address
3QS4stXr6u24JWgPKn5Rer9kcUoJ94VGov
transaction
6eb66b5fe45a57154abbd51d39f61a86fd979f86feda0194de8cd84cd38943a6
confirmations
267786
spent
true